9x2 +14y = 0
Find focus, directrix, and focal diameter.
**
Standard form of equation for a parabola that opens downwards: (x-h)^2=-4p(y-k), (h,k) being the (x,y) coordinates of the vertex.
For given equation: 9x^2+14y=0
9x^2=-14y
x^2=(-14/9)y
vertex: (0,0)
axis of symmetry: y-axis or x=0
4p=14/9
p=14/36=7/18
focus: (0,0-p)=(0,-7/18)
directrix: y=7/18
focal diameter also known as focal width=4p=14/9
